1. LightThe rose has a relatively long flowering period and produces a large number of flowers. It requires a lot of light and needs to be kept in the sun. In order to facilitate its growth, it is best to grow it outdoors. If you grow it at home, you can place it on the balcony, and make sure it is a south-facing balcony to ensure light and more than 4 hours of direct sunlight to ensure normal flowering. When growing on a balcony, you need to turn the flowerpot from time to time to ensure more even light distribution, which is more conducive to growth and flowering. 2. WaterIf you grow it on a balcony, the water will evaporate quickly and you will need to water it frequently. When the soil becomes dry, you need to water it in time to prevent it from lacking water. 3. FertilizerIt blooms a lot and grows very vigorously, so it needs to be fertilized about once every 15 days to replenish the necessary nutrients. 4. VentilationIt is more likely to be infected with diseases and insect pests. The space on the balcony is very closed, so windows need to be opened frequently to ventilate and maintain good air circulation to prevent the occurrence of diseases and insect pests. If diseases and insect pests occur, they need to be sprayed with pesticides immediately. 5. PruningIt grows well, and its branches and leaves tend to become lush and messy, so it needs proper pruning to reduce nutrient consumption. |
